Default How to buy a used tuner

I've seen a few tuners on Craigslist locally.

What should I look for when buying a used tuner?

Do they need to be unlocked or unregistered? (or anything like that)

You need to make sure that the current owner has set their truck back to the stock tune. If not, you will have to send the tuner back to the manufacture to get it unlocked and then have a tune written for your truck. You would essentially pay for a brand new tuner by then.

If it's a Hypertech it might be VIN locked and won't work even if the PO returned to stock tune.

If you do buy from craiglist or ebay- the unit should be "unlocked" as zman said. Most of the times the seller will shoot a picture of the units display. If the unit were locked it should say something to the effect "VIN XXXX lock". I even called superchips customer service to verify a unit was not stolen. I read somewhere that superchips would not service a stolen tuner.
